Talladega County Schools Talladega, AL 35161 POSITION
GUIDE POSITION
: Itinerant Registered Behavior Technician
REPORTS TO
Coordinator of Special Education Services and Board Certified Behavior Analyst (BCBA)
QUALIFICATIONS
: High school diploma or GED Current and active application Registered Behavior Technician (RBT) Certification - Required Such alternatives to the above qualifications as the Board may find appropriate and acceptable Acceptable fingerprinting/background review
JOB GOAL
: To assist BCBA, principals, and teachers in effectively implementing high-quality behavioral support services.
Performance Responsibilities:
Assist the Board Certified Behavior Analyst (BCBA) in completing assessments for behavior reduction and skill acquisition programs. Assist BCBA in the implementation of Individualized Education Programs (IEPs)/Behavior Intervention Plans (BIPs) with fidelity. Provide direct one-on-one or small group services to implement replacement behaviors, social skills, and daily living tasks as outlined in student IEPs/BIPs. Ensure all interventions are delivered with high fidelity under the direction of the BCBA. Collect and record data to accurately track frequency, duration, and intensity of target behaviors to report progress. Regularly communicate with the Behavior Analyst to understand all IEP goals and objectives. Incorporate feedback from the Board Certified Behavior Analyst into performance. Model evidence-based strategies and provide "real-time" feedback in the classroom setting under the ongoing direction of the BCBA's supervision. Assist in monitoring the implementation of Behavior Intervention Plans to minimize behavioral disruptions and maximize student access to academic instruction. Utilize district-approved de-escalation and physical intervention techniques (e.g., MCS, etc.) as a primary means of maintain student and staff safety. Effectively communicate with stakeholders regarding student progress as instructed by the Board Certified Behavior Analyst/Special Education Coordinator. Maintain strict confidentiality and ethical behavior. Collaborate, communicate, and assist with the training of students, parents, and staff. Engage in Registered Behavior Technician requirements to maintain certification as outlined by the Behavior Analyst Certification Board. Travel between district schools to provide flexible support based on district-wide priority and student need, as determined by the BCBA/Coordinator of Special Education. Uphold and enforce Talladega County Board of Education policies. Promote good public relations for the Talladega County School District. Perform other duties as may be assigned by the Superintendent.
EVALUATION
Evaluation will be completed by supervisor as outlined for support staff in the Talladega County Board of Education policy.
TERMS OF EMPLOYMENT
182 days - 7 ½ hour work day
